overwhelming information

Grammar usage guide and real-world examples

USAGE SUMMARY

"overwhelming information"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use this phrase when referring to an amount of data or knowledge that is difficult to learn or process. For example, "I was overwhelmed by the amount of information in the article."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When using "overwhelming information", clarify what is being overwhelmed, such as a person, a system, or a process. This provides context and makes your writing more precise.

Common error

Avoid using "overwhelming information" hyperbolically. Ensure the information genuinely presents a challenge to process or understand, rather than simply being a large amount.

Linguistic Context

The phrase "overwhelming information" functions as a noun phrase where "overwhelming" acts as a pre-modifying adjective, intensifying the noun "information". Ludwig examples show its use in describing situations where the volume or complexity of information is a burden.

FAQs

How can I use "overwhelming information" in a sentence?

You might say, "The students struggled to synthesize the "overwhelming information" presented in the lecture" or "Navigating the "overwhelming information" online can be challenging."

What's a synonym for "overwhelming information"?

Alternatives include "information overload", "vast amount of data", or "excessive information load" depending on the specific context.

Is it better to say "overwhelming information" or "overwhelming amount of information"?

"Overwhelming information" is more concise and commonly used. "Overwhelming amount of information" is also correct but can sometimes sound redundant.

When is it appropriate to use the term "overwhelming information"?

Use "overwhelming information" when you want to emphasize that the quantity or complexity of the information is so great that it is difficult to process or manage effectively.
